Education and the beginning of a career
The future comedian and actor was born in Liverpool in 1964. At first, he studied at West Derby Comprehensive School and then went to Childwall Hall College of Further Education. Charles studied History, Government and Politics, English Literature and General Studies. By the way, at the age of 12, Craig wrote a poem and won a national competition by The Guardian newspaper.
After school, the young man began working in the studio at Central Hall on Renshaw Street in Liverpool. Later, he worked as a poet on a British cabaret circuit and was well-appreciated. In 1981, Charles recited a humorous poem about the group’s vocalist Julian Cope on the stage. The audience liked the performance and he began to be invited to open concerts for the band. Subsequently, Charles performed at various events and festivals as well as read poems at Liverpool’s Everyman Theatre.
Work on TV
Charles’ career began to develop gradually. He wrote lyrics for local rock bands. In 1980, Craig started playing keyboards in the Watt 4 rock band. Three years later, he was invited to record a session on John Peel’s BBC radio show. There, Craig performed his poems accompanied by a band.
Over time, Charles realised that his poetry could be humorous. Thus, he became a stand-up comedian. In 1986, Craig took part in the Red Wedge comedy tour. In the same year, he performed his first solo performance.
Then Craig began appearing on TV arts programme Riverside on BBC2 and BBC1’s daytime chat show Pebble Mill at One. He was also a resident poet on Channel 4 show Black on Black. In addition, the comedian performed political poems on the late-night show Saturday Live.
The comedian’s first film role was in the comedy series Red Dwarf, which made him popular. He began appearing on national television with celebrities in many popular shows. The comedian also hosted various programmes and shows. Craig Charles was the presenter of The Gadget Show on Channel 5 for five years and starred in The Governor, Fated, Clubbing to Death, The Bill, EastEnders, Holby City, Captain Butler, Lexx, Doctors and many more.
Personal life and other activities
Craig also hosted the morning show on the London Radio Station Kiss 100. In 2002, Charles began working as a DJ on BBC Radio 6 Music, presenting The Craig Charles Funk and Soul Show. Since 2014, the comedian has been heard live on BBC Radio 2. Since 2021, Charles has hosted a daytime show on BBC Radio 6 Music. In general, he participated in many projects and radio shows.
It should be noted that the comedian was also involved in music. In 2009, he even formed the Fantasy Funk Band and performed at various events and festivals. In 2012, Charles released the compilation album The Craig Charles Funk & Soul Club, followed by Craig Charles Funk and Soul Classics and others.
As for his personal life, Craig Charles has three children from two previous marriages. He has also been struggling with drug addiction for a long time.
